2 hours
124 W. 12th St., Elmira Heights, NY
Sat, 20 Dec, 2025 at 06:00 pm to 08:00 pm (EST)
124 W. 12th St., Elmira Heights
124 W 12th St, Elmira, NY 14903-1621, United States
You may also like the following events from E. Oliver Co.:
Tickets for Christmas Pajamas & Candles can be booked here.